What Are Conex Containers?
Conex containers are big, standardized steel boxes created for the transport of items throughout different modes of transportation, including ships, trains, and trucks. The term "Conex" derives from "Container Express," which was initially a military term used to explain these containers. They come in different sizes, the most typical being the 20-foot and 40-foot versions.

The idea of intermodal shipping containers emerged in the 1950s, spearheaded by Malcolm McLean, a trucker who sought to improve loading and discharging efficiency at ports. The standardization of container sizes enabled easier transport and dealing with across different transport systems, dramatically enhancing shipping efficiency and decreasing expenses.

1. Storage Solutions
Conex containers supply protected storage for organizations and individuals. Their durable construction secures contents from natural aspects, theft, and vandalism.
2. Construction Sites
On construction websites, these containers serve dual purposes: as storage units for tools and products and as short-term workplaces or workstations.
3. Housing
In the last few years, shipping containers have acquired traction as a sustainable building solution. They are increasingly used to create budget friendly housing, emergency shelters, and even special vacation leasings.
4. Mobile Businesses
Business owners have accepted the pattern of using Conex containers as mobile storefronts, cafés, and food trucks. Their portability permits for simple relocation based upon client demand or seasonal trends.
5. Military Applications
Conex containers are thoroughly used in military operations. They function as transport units for workers, devices, and supplies, frequently repurposed into living quarters or command centers.
6. Eco-Friendly Initiatives
With a growing focus on sustainability, Conex containers are being repurposed into green areas, community gardens, and city farms, adding value to environmental efforts.

The popularity of Conex containers throughout industries can be associated to their numerous advantages:

Cost-Effective: Compared to standard construction and storage solutions, Conex containers are fairly inexpensive. The low initial investment and resilience make them cost-efficient.

Resilience: Made from weather-resistant steel, [Conex containers](https://blogfreely.net/bargelyre85/forget-shipping-container-leasing-10-reasons-why-you-do-not-need-it) can hold up against harsh conditions, making them appropriate for numerous climates.

Portability: Their modular design lends itself to fast transport and moving, particularly beneficial for companies needing versatility.

Sustainability: Utilizing Conex containers for construction or storage promotes recycling and resource preservation.

Customizability: Containers can be modified to meet particular needs, whether for insulation, ventilation, or aesthetic purposes.

Q2: Can Conex containers be stacked?
A: Yes, Conex containers are created to be stacked, permitting efficient use of area. However, weight restrictions need to be observed to make sure structural stability.
Q3: How can I modify a Conex container for living functions?
A: Modifications include adding insulation, windows, electrical systems, pipes, and interior partitions. Consulting with an expert is suggested for extensive restorations.
Q4: Do I need a special permit to place a Conex container on my residential or commercial property?
A: Regulations vary by area. It's recommended to check with regional authorities or zoning boards to guarantee compliance before putting a container on your residential or commercial property.
Q5: What upkeep is needed for Conex containers?
A: Routine upkeep consists of inspecting for rust, making sure seals are intact, and examining structural stability. Routine cleansing assists extend the life-span of the container.
